  • Špica - a new popular summer hangout in Ljubljana

    After the addition of caffé which opened on 30 June, Špica suddenly became packed with locals and city visitors, coming for a drink or two or an evening out on the town in these hot summer days. Špica now also began hosting regular dance evenings and some other more occasional events.

  • New Tips for Incentives

    The project was partly financed by the European Regional Development Fund. »Tips for Incentives« showcases an array of individual products that can be easily combined to create authentic and dynamic incentive programmes or give an added value to business meetings. A larger part of the contents focus on the capital city and the Central Slovenia region, while another section is dedicated to activities in other areas, since many attractive locations in Slovenia – from the Adriatic coast to the Alps, can be reached within 1.5 hour's drive.

  • The Ice Queen

    This dynamic and enchanting performance creates a perfect winter experience for anyone who enjoys street art, festive atmosphere, and top-level artistic entertainment. The Ice Queen will follow a picturesque city route: Mestni trg → Prešeren Square → Congress Square → Novi trg → Mestni trg, inviting visitors to witness her magical presence along the way.

  • Renovated Plečnik House opened its doors

    In designing Ljubljana, the nation's new capital, Plečnik tried to use modern approaches while modelling the city on ancient Athens. His style, innovative even by today's standards, is characterized by the use of classical architectural elements, such as pillars, lintels, balustrades and colonnettes, redesigned and combined in the master architect's own special way.
